A brief history of Flames series-clinching goals

The second weekend in June is traditionally the end of the Stanley Cup playoffs. This season, due to the worldwide pandemic, June is just a period of time where we wait for hockey’s return. But as we wait, let’s look back at the 16 times the Calgary Flames advanced in the playoffs and the goals that got them there.

April 11, 1981 – Willi Plett (in double overtime) – Flames sweep Chicago in first round 3-0

The Flames never advanced past the first round during their time in Atlanta. Their first trip to the playoffs wearing the Flaming C was much more fruitful.
